        The tenergy ones are way more than the turnigy ones. $42 vs $28. The turnigy is a slightly lower mah, but they also discharge at 145A, while the tenergy will peak at 128A. For the minute or so less run time you'll get with the turnigy packs, it's a good trade off for the higher discharge rate.

        Granted, in a stock BJ you'll never need that kind of discharge, but it's good to know you have it.
